What’s Book Slipcase?

Book slipcase is a process of binding, making the box cover different or same as the book cover, and then inserting the book. This binding way often used in coffee table books, book sets, art books,etc.

A slipcase often a five sided cardboard box to hold a book or book sets. The wrapping material of slipcase usually use printed paper, PU leather, cloth, special paper, etc. The thickness of slipcase cardboard can be 2mm, 2.5mm, 3mm. The cardboard box thickness depends on your book size. Usually, the larger your book size is, the slipcase thickness is thicker.

Why Invest in a Custom Book Slipcase?

A custom book slipcase is more than just a protective box; it’s a statement piece that elevates the look and longevity of your books. Thoughtfully designed to fit the exact dimensions of any book, from sprawling coffee table editions to compact pocket-sized volumes, a slipcase combines practical protection with elegant presentation.

  • Protect Your Investment: Slipcases safeguard your books from dust, light, and everyday wear. Constructed from durable materials such as thick cardboard, they prevent scuffs, dents, and bending, while keeping fragile pages clean and flat. Over time, a well-made slipcase can help maintain the quality and value of your collection, making it especially important for rare or collectible editions.

  • Add Style and Personality: Beyond protection, slipcases offer a unique opportunity to showcase style. With custom printing or intricate designs, they can transform a book into a decorative object that enhances your home library, bookstore, or display shelf. Whether you prefer a subtle, minimalist design or a bold, eye-catching look, slipcases provide endless possibilities for creativity.

  • Organize and Simplify Storage: For multi-volume sets or personal collections, slipcases provide a convenient storage solution. They keep books neatly together, easy to locate, and safe from damage, creating a visually pleasing and orderly collection.

  • Boost Visibility and Appeal: For publishers and booksellers, a slipcase can make a book stand out on crowded shelves. The added visual impact draws attention, encourages exploration, and can even increase sales by making the book feel special and collectible.

The Difference Between Book Slipcase and Book with Packaging Box

When it comes to protecting books, two of the most common options are custom book slipcases and book packaging boxes. Although both provide strong protection, they serve different purposes and create very different presentation styles. Understanding these differences can help you choose the option that best matches your goals.

 Book SlipcasePackaging Box

Purpose & Protection

  • Designed to fit a book snugly, leaving one side open for easy sliding in and out.

  • Protects books from dust, light exposure, and shelf wear.

  • Ideal for collectible editions, luxury books, and hardcover titles that need long-term preservation.

  • A fully enclosed box that surrounds the book.

  • Provides stronger impact protection, making it excellent for shipping, gifting, or retail packaging.

  • Often includes additional padding or inserts to prevent movement during transport.

Appearance & Presentation

  • Creates a premium, elegant presentation on shelves.

  • Allows the spine to be displayed while still protecting the book.

  • Offers extensive customization—artwork, patterns, textures, logos, foil stamping, and more.

  • More functional than decorative, typically designed to protect the product rather than showcase it.

  • Customization options are more limited and usually focused on branding or basic print design.

  • Best suited for retail packaging, gift sets, or shipping cartons.

Storage & Practical Use

  • Ideal for organizing book sets or volumes that belong together.

  • Maintains a tidy, sophisticated look in personal libraries or special collections.

  • Better for storing multiple books during transport or for presenting books as a gift package.

  • Offers additional structure for stacking and handling.

FAQ about Custom Book Slipcase

Does slipcase suit all book sizes?

One common question we receive from our customers is whether slipcases are suitable for all book sizes. The answer is yes, slipcases can be customized to fit books of various sizes, from small paperbacks to large hardcovers.

When ordering a custom book slipcase, it is important to provide accurate dimensions of your book. So that we can create a slipcase that fits perfectly. 

While slipcases are commonly used for single books, they can also be designed to accommodate multiple books. If you have a series or a collection of books that you would like to keep together, a slipcase can provide an organized and visually appealing solution.

Multi-book slipcases are designed with compartments or slots to securely hold each book in place. This not only keeps your books protected but also makes it easier to access and display them. Whether you have a trilogy, a set of encyclopedias, or a collection of classic novels, a custom multi-book slipcase can be created to meet your specific needs.

For the leather cover, because special material characteristic, we only can do hot stamping, embossing and debossing. For the cloth cover, we can use color hot stamping replace traditional printing, also can do embossing and debossing.

Making a slipcase for a book requires careful planning and attention to detail. Here is a step-by-step guide on how to make a slipcase for your book:

  • Measure the book: Take accurate measurements of the book, including height, width, and thickness. These measurements will be used to create the slipcase template.

  • Create the template: Using the book measurements, create a template for the slipcase. The template should include allowances for the ease of insertion and removal of the book.

  • Choose the material: Select the desired material for the slipcase, whether it be paper, cloth, or leather. Consider the durability, aesthetics, and overall design of the slipcase.

  • Optional customization: If desired, you can add additional design elements to the slipcase, such as embossing, foil stamping, or personalized artwork.
